Petersburgh 20th May 1866

R.M. Manly
Richmond Va

My dear Sir:-
I have just got the goods belonging to the Asso. moved to my house — also the books papers &c. It is a smart affair, I can assure you.

Shall I send you invoice now, or invoice of what is left after paying off the women?

Where is Mr. Hawkins and Estes? Poplar Grove is really going to be broken up, and Coleman will leave soon. Miss Blood has gone. Bachelor and daughter have got to leave Lawrenceville also.

"Hurra" for Colorado!!!

Yours truly
Whiting

No one has been hung here, since last report!!!!
